Research shows that movement helps children think! The sensory feedback activated by standing helps children access working memory and process information more efficiently. This effect is especially pronounced in children with learning differences like ADHD, dyslexia, and autism. Increasing low-level activity (like standing) in the classroom helps keep students engaged. My goal is to create a space that meets my students’ diverse needs and empowers them to learn, encourages collaboration, and increases engagement.
